Coloring tips: How to color Stegosaurus And The Sun coloring page well?

You can use different bright colors for the Stegosaurus to make it lively. Try coloring the plates on its back in alternating colors like red, orange, and yellow to look like a warm sun. The body can be green, blue, brown, or even purple. Use lighter shades for the belly and face to make them stand out. You can add a yellow or orange sun in the top corner to match the theme. Feel free to add grass or flowers around to create a pretty scene. Use crayons or colored pencils for gentle coloring, and try to stay inside the lines for neatness.
